This video provides a structured guide for upper primary school students on how to write an essay about Myanmar's Martyrs' Day (July 19th), covering the historical background of General Aung San's assassination in 1947, the sacrifices of national martyrs for independence, how the day is observed through memorial ceremonies, and the values of patriotism, courage, and unity that students should learn and pass on to future generations.

So, in the first paragraph, we can write about the meaning and importance of martyrs day. We can mention that it is observed every day on July 19 in Myanmar to honor the national martyrs who sacrificed their lives for the country.
We can also explain why this day holds a special place in the people of Myanmar.
>> [music] >> In the second paragraph, we can write about the historical backgrounds of this day. We can mention that on July 19, 1947, General Aung San and several other national leaders were assassinated during a government meeting.
We can also explain that this tragic event became one of the most important moments in [music] Myanmar history.
So, in the third paragraph, we can write about the sacrifices and achievements of the martyrs.
We can explain that they devoted their lives to the independence and development of the Myanmar nation.
Along with this, we can mention that their courage and dedication continue to inspire the people of the Myanmar country.
>> [music] >> In the 94th paragraph, we can write about the how this day is observed across the country. We can mention that [music] there are We can mention that there are memorial ceremonies, [music] ceremonies, moments of silence, and people pay tribute at monuments and memorial [music] sites.
We can also explain that how schools and organizations celebrate this important day.
>> [music] >> We Now, in the fifth paragraph, we can write about the lessons that people, [music] especially young generations, can learn from this day.
We can mention that values such as patriotism, courage, unity, responsibility, [music] and selfless service to the nation. We can also explain why these values remain [music] important today.
>> [music] >> Now, in the last paragraph, we can conclude our essay by writing [music] that sacrifices of the martyrs should be forgotten should never be forgotten.
We can add that every citizen should honor their memory by working for peace, unity, and the progress of our country.
In this way, we can end our essay with a very beautiful message.
